Planned Gift Donor Highlight: Josephine and Edwin C. F. Knowles

In 1963, Josephine Knowles passed away. A sum of a little over $30,000 from Mrs. Knowles and her husband, Edwin C. F. Knowles’ estate was put into a Trust under will.  The dividends from this account were bequeathed to three organizations (LightHouse’s Enchanted Hills Camp was to receive 15% of the funds). In the five subsequent decades, the LightHouse has received regular checks from the trust.

When tallied, over 450 gifts thus far have raised over $800,000 for LightHouse for the Blind! The Trust was set to expire after 50 years, so a final payment on the trust is forthcoming.
